How to repair a broken USB stick or flash drive?

If the PCB is fine, you could do this:

  • Take an old USB cable, cut the B end off, and strip the newly exposed wires.
  • Take a soldering iron and carefully solder the wires on. ...
  • Make sure all the connections are not dry joints and that they do not bridge.
  • After all the wires are soldered, add a ton of hot glue over it. ...
  • Plug it into your friend’s computer and cross your fingers.

How do I fix a broken USB?

In Windows, follow these steps:

  • Insert the USB device into the PC or laptop.
  • Open the file manager.
  • Right-click the entry for the RAW drive.
  • Click Format.
  • Select either FAT32 or NTFS from the File system drop-down.
  • Give the device a name (label).
  • Click Start.

How to uncorrupt a flash drive?

Steps to recover data from a corrupted pen drive by minimizing the physical issues:

  • Wet the end of a cotton swab with rubbing alcohol, and wipe clean the contacts.
  • Clean off the contacts. Wait until dry.
  • Examine the flash drive casing for cracks. If so, the circuit board could have gotten wet. ...
  • Connect the drive to the computer. If it connects and the files are accessible again, then we’re finished!

How to change the letter of a USB drive?

Click on 'Start' then ' control panel ' and then go to ' Security ' and choose ' Administrative Tools ' and click on ' Computer Management '. Right-click on your USB drive. You then choose the ' Change Drive Letter and Paths '. You can now assign any one of the available drive letters to the USB drive by simply clicking on it.

How to check if a USB drive is working?

The first step is to insert your USB thumb drive into the computer's USB drive. Click on ' My Computer ' and choose the USB drive that appears. Right-click on the drive and go to ' Properties '. Then choose the ' Tools ' tab. Click on the ' Check Now ' button.

Why is my USB drive unreadable?

If it is a relatively new USB drive, it can be caused by low-quality NAND chips usually a feature in cheap drives. Not being able the access the controller software has caused the drive to be unreadable by the operating system.

What is a solder pad?

Solder pads are the 4 bits of solder that connect the prongs of the USB connector to the copper lines in the circuit board. If the connector has broken away without causing damage to the PCB or solder pads, continue to the next step. Step 3: Set the flash drive on a hard surface.

How to make a flash drive work?

You can try any method as shown on this page in the main content to make your flash drive work again: 1 1). Check flash drive connection, change USB port or PC. 2 2). Update flash drive drivers. 3 3). Check and repair flash drive errors. 4 4). Format and reset flash drive file system.

Why won't my computer recognize my drive?

If a driver is missing, out of date, or corrupted, your computer won't be able to load or access to your drive. Thus, your computer may not be able to recognize it.
